## What is the Factor of Account Health Factors?

Account health factors, within cryptocurrency, options trading, and financial derivatives, represent a composite assessment of an entity's operational and financial stability, directly impacting trading privileges and access to advanced instruments. These factors are dynamically evaluated by exchanges and custodians to mitigate systemic risk and ensure market integrity. A robust account health profile facilitates smoother execution, reduced margin requirements, and broader participation in complex derivative strategies, while deficiencies can trigger restrictions or even account suspension. Understanding these underlying determinants is crucial for maintaining optimal trading conditions and navigating regulatory landscapes.

## What is the Algorithm of Account Health Factors?

The algorithmic evaluation of account health typically incorporates a weighted scoring system, drawing data from diverse sources including trading activity, collateral levels, and compliance records. Sophisticated models leverage machine learning techniques to identify patterns indicative of elevated risk, such as sudden shifts in trading style or unusual collateral movements. These algorithms are continuously refined to adapt to evolving market dynamics and regulatory requirements, ensuring a proactive approach to risk management. Transparency regarding the specific weighting and logic of these algorithms remains a challenge, necessitating a focus on maintaining a consistently compliant and well-capitalized account.

## What is the Risk of Account Health Factors?

The overarching objective of account health monitoring is to proactively manage risk exposure for both the individual trader and the broader market ecosystem. Excessive leverage, inadequate collateralization, or suspicious trading patterns can all contribute to a deterioration in account health, potentially triggering margin calls or regulatory scrutiny. Effective risk management practices, including diversification, position sizing, and stop-loss orders, are essential for maintaining a healthy account profile and mitigating potential losses. Furthermore, a comprehensive understanding of counterparty risk and regulatory frameworks is paramount for navigating the complexities of derivatives trading.
